Chapman Undergrad Explores Career Paths at Golden State Foods

Alyssa Banawa

Growing up in Irvine with a close view of her father’s successful auto tinting business, Alyssa Banawa felt a pull toward business. When it was time for college, she chose Chapman University, majoring in business administration with a minor in economics.

In 2024, she was excited to work with Golden State Foods (GSF) in a new internship experience the company designed with CEO Leadership Alliance Orange County (CLAOC). 

Alyssa had the opportunity to work in HR and communications. She supported the Global Branding and Communications team on projects including an audit of social media to identify new opportunities for GSF to connect with customers on those channels. She also helped develop slides and materials for quarterly communications meetings. 

“This program definitely helps build a better Orange County,” said Kate Starr, Group Vice President, Communications, Golden State Foods. “It’s leveraging the strength of the business community and matching it up with the best talent coming out of our local universities.” 

Alyssa learned how to be successful in a professional workplace and about many aspects of GSF’s business operations. She received career coaching from GSF and CLAOC on effective communication and gained insights into her work style and tendencies. Alyssa also received career advice from conversations with some of GSF’s top executives. Following her initial six-week internship, she was extended for two more weeks working with GSF’s legal department. 

Impact Highlights

Alyssa developed key professional skills:

  • Understanding of business-to-business (B2B) communication strategies  
  • Workplace communication skills 
  • Project management and reporting capabilities

Today, Alyssa is confidently navigating the transition from college to career with the goal of working as a communications coordinator. 

Alyssa encourages students to, “Remain open to all opportunities and apply widely—it’s surprising what you can learn. I had not heard of GSF, but I found them a great company and developed so many skills through my experience. Once students find an opportunity,  make sure to show up for themselves. Plan ahead in order to show up at their best—this is something my cross-country coach instilled in me!”
